ADC(位数) | 12bit | CPU内核 | ARM-M3 |
CPU最大主频 | 96MHz | GPIO端口数量 | 37 |
PWM分辨率 | 16bit | 商品分类 | 单片机(MCU/MPU/SOC) |
工作电压范围 | 2V~3.6V | 程序存储器类型 | FLASH |
程序存储容量 | 64KB |
APM32F103C8T6 是一款由珠海极海(Geehy)研发的高性能单片机,基于ARM Cortex-M3架构,专为各种嵌入式应用设计。具有20KB的FLASH存储和64KB的SRAM,这款单片机在处理速度和存储能力之间取得了良好的平衡,适合众多中小型项目和复杂控制任务。
核心架构:APM32F103C8T6采用ARM Cortex-M3内核,其主频可达72MHz,提供卓越的运算能力。这一架构支持高效的中断处理和低功耗运行,使其适合于实时操作系统和多任务处理。
存储:单片机配备20KB的Flash和64KB的SRAM,为程序存储和数据处理提供了充足的空间,满足大多数嵌入式应用的需求。Flash的编程和擦除阈值可达100,000次以上,确保了其长期使用的可靠性。
封装与尺寸:APM32F103C8T6采用LQFP-48封装,尺寸为7x7mm,适合于空间受限的应用场景。这种封装方式提供了良好的散热性能,并便于与其他元器件集成。
输入输出:该单片机保留了多达37个GPIO引脚,支持多种功能模式。此外,它还提供了多种通信接口,包括I2C、SPI、UART等,使得设备与外设之间的数据传输变得更加顺畅。
定时器:APM32F103C8T6内置多个定时器,可以用于计时、PWM输出和编码器解码等功能,以适应不同的控制需求。
模拟功能:集成的ADC模数转换器提供了12位精度的模拟输入,支持多通道采样,适用于传感器数据读取与处理。
APM32F103C8T6的高集成度和丰富的功能使其非常适合于以下几个领域:
消费电子:包括家电、玩具和便携式设备等,提供智能控制和人机交互能力。
工业自动化:用于控制和监测设备的状态,运行复杂的控制算法,提高生产效率。
物联网应用:凭借其低功耗特性和多种通信协议,它可以作为物联网设备的核心,连接至云端,进行数据处理与分析。
机器人技术:在移动机器人的控制系统中,APM32F103C8T6可以处理传感器输入和执行器输出,实现平衡与导航功能。
Geehy公司为APM32F103C8T6提供了多种开发工具和软件库,可帮助开发者快速上手。诸如HAL库和LL库的支持,使得用户能够采用简化的方式进行编程。同时,兼容ST的STM32系列开发环境,使得过渡和经验迁移变得更加顺畅。
APM32F103C8T6单片机以其强大的性能、丰富的功能和广泛的应用场景,成为嵌入式系统设计中的优选方案。无论是入门级开发者还是专业工程师,在高性能和低功耗的需求下,APM32F103C8T6都能提供卓越的支持,助力各种创意实现。